Getting our first day at the parks under our belt we headed to Epcot after a good night's sleep. We got our fast passes for Soarin' first off and then hung around the land and did the ride there. Then we went to Imagination with Figment. I really wish I caught the figment character for a picture. DH loves him. Is he usually at the character spot?

I was really contemplating leaving after lunch. It was the hottest part of the day and Lindsey was really on my nerves. When she gets so tired, nothing makes her happy and the whining is just constant. DH did not like that idea though. We had a 6:35 dinner at Akershus and we were meeting lindsey's grandparents that day. So he wanted to stick it out. His parents had been driving down from NC all morning after visiting with some friends there. They'd be staying with us at the Poly for the next 2 days. So on to the world showcase we went. We started on the left over by Mexico. Mexico is so much fun. The boat ride was just what we needed to cool down. You can see how tired she was in this pic.
